050: Kim Clark – The Fine Art of Not Saying Stupid Sh*t

Guest: Kim Clark

 Guest Bio:

Kim Clark helps communicators and content creators learn and apply Diversity, Equity, and Inclusion to engage leaders & employees in DEI work. She is the co-author of The Conscious Communicator: The fine art of not saying stupid sh*t, an Amazon #1 bestseller and is leading the work to help organizations build trust and reputation through DEI communications and social justice messaging skills and processes. Her career spans documentary filmmaking, teaching at San Jose State University, and leading global internal communication teams at KLA, PayPal, GoDaddy, and GitHub. She is known for her ability to facilitate sensitive yet urgent conversations to make meaningful progress in creating inclusive workplaces. Her focus is helping communicators and content creators understand and act on their role in DEI. She speaks at conferences, designs custom workshops, writes inclusive communications guides, and consults with companies on all things related to diversity, equity, and inclusion communications.
